Financial markets across the world are entering a period of extreme uncertainty as rising geopolitical tensions between the United States and Iran trigger fresh fears across global investors. ๐๐ฅ
Traders are now closely monitoring: โ Oil price volatility
โ Safe-haven asset inflows
โ Stock market reactions
โ Federal Reserve expectations
โ Crypto market momentum
โ Global risk sentiment
Whenever geopolitical conflicts intensify, the first reaction from institutional investors is usually a rapid shift toward capital protection and risk reduction. This often leads to strong movements in gold, oil, treasury bonds, and sometimes Bitcoin as traders search for safety during uncertain times. โก
๐ข๏ธ Oil markets are expected to remain highly volatile as investors fear potential disruptions to global energy supply routes. Any instability in the Middle East immediately impacts energy markets because the region remains one of the worldโs most critical oil-producing zones.
๐ Meanwhile, equity markets are reacting with caution as traders attempt to price in the possibility of prolonged geopolitical instability. Increased uncertainty often causes: ๐น Higher market volatility
๐น Rapid sector rotation
๐น Institutional hedging activity
๐น Defensive positioning from large funds
Historically, geopolitical shocks create short-term panic but also open major opportunities for disciplined traders who understand market structure and macroeconomics. Smart money focuses on: ๐ Liquidity flows
๐ Risk management
๐ Volatility control
๐ Sector strength
๐ Global macro trends
๐จ Investors are now watching for possible impacts on: โข Energy prices
โข Inflation expectations
โข Interest rate policy
โข Global trade flows
โข Cryptocurrency adoption
โข Safe-haven demand
Bitcoin and crypto markets could also experience significant volatility as traders debate whether digital assets will behave as speculative risk assets or alternative stores of value during periods of global instability. ๐
One thing is clear:
Geopolitical events are no longer isolated political stories โ they are now major financial market catalysts.
The coming days may define the next major direction for global markets as institutions, governments, and traders react to rapidly changing developments. ๐๐
โ ๏ธ In times like these, emotional trading becomes dangerous. The traders who survive are usually the ones who remain patient, manage risk carefully, and avoid reacting purely to headlines.
